M4 Institute Inc is located in Atlanta, GA. The organization was established in 2013. According to its NTEE Classification (Q30) the organization is classified as: International Development, under the broad grouping of International, Foreign Affairs & National Security and related organizations.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. M4 Institute Inc is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.
For the year ending 12/2022, M4 Institute Inc generated $164.3k in total revenue. This represents relatively stable growth, over the past 6 years the organization has increased revenue by an average of 7.9% each year. All expenses for the organization totaled $161.8k during the year ending 12/2022. While expenses have increased by 9.8% per year over the past 6 years. Describe the Organization's Mission:
Part 3 - Line 1
THE MISSION OF GLOBAL SOLUTIONS INSTITUTE, INC. IS TO SHARE THE LOVE AND COMPASSION OF JESUS CHRIST, TO ENHANCE THE LIVES OF NEEDY, AND ALLEVIATE POVERTY AROUND THE GLOBE.
Describe the Organization's Program Activity:
Part 3
GUATEMALA, WESTERN HIGHLANDS: WE BUILT 1 GREENHOUSE IN A NEW COMMUNITY FOR THE PURPOSE OF GROWING VEGETABLES TO HELP CREATE A SELF-SUSTAINING COMMUNITY. WE WORKED IN 3 COMMUNITIES TO TEACH RABBIT HUSBANDRY FOR THE PURPOSE OF INCREASING ANIMAL PROTEINS TO FAMILY DIETS AND HOW TO USE RABBIT HIDES TO MAKE CRAFT ITEMS FOR PROFIT. WE PROVIDED COVID RELIEF AID CONSISTING OF FOOD SUPPLIES FROM JANUARY TO APRIL. WE HELD A MEDICAL CLINIC IN 5 COMMUNITIES IN OCTOBER.
CAMBODIA: WE CONTINUED OUR WORK IN CAMBODIA BY PROVIDING COVID RELIEF FROM JANUARY TO APRIL. WE ALSO ESTABLISHED A SMALL TRAINING CENTER WITH CATTLE, DUCKS, GEESE, AND A FISH FARM FOR THE PURPOSE OF CREATING A SUSTAINABLE FOOD SOURCE TO ALLEVIATE MALNUTRITION. HUNGARY: MAINTAINED OUR RELATIONSHIP WITH A US MISSIONARY WHO CONTINUED TO ESTABLISH A MINISTRY OF TEACHING CHRISTIAN DISCIPLESHIP.
AFRICA: CONTINUED TO PROVIDE SCHOLARSHIPS FOR 58 CHILDREN IN A LEPER COLONY WHICH INCLUDED TWO TUTORS WHO VISITED THE COLONY THREE TIMES A WEEK.
INDIA: PROVIDED MOBILE SEMINARY("SEMINARY ON WHEELS") TO TRAIN PASTORS IN BIBLICAL HERMENEUTICS. EACH CLINIC PROVIDES FOR THE TRAVEL, LODGING, AND MEALS OF PASTORS WHO ATTEND THE TRAINING.
